Is Nigeria’s three-tier system of government unintentionally weakening Primary Health Care (PHC)?

In this thought-provoking episode of TRUST RENEWAL, Dr. Abdullahi Jibril Mohammed speaks about one of the most critical but often overlooked questions in health sector reform: whether the structure of Nigeria’s health system is contributing to weakening of PHC in Nigeria.

The discussion explores how responsibilities split across federal, state, and local governments can create gaps in financing, workforce management, referrals, accountability, and continuity of care.

A compelling conversation for policymakers, health professionals, development partners, and anyone interested in the future of healthcare in Nigeria.
